Norway artist Amanda Tenfjord shares new pop song Miss the way you missed me, taken from her same-titled debut EP, out now via Propeller Recordings (Highasakite, Lokoy, Sløtface). It’s super catchy, great to sing along to. With crisp vocals, strong melodies, and an uplifting chorus, Amanda creates a fresh sound. One of the best productions of February, so far.
Amanda explains, “Missed the way you missed me is about the feeling you get when something change for the worse. The longing for how it used to be and not really understanding why all good things must come to an end. I’ve never been a fan of change in general and this is kind of the common thread through the whole EP. Listening to the songs now they take me back to a time when things just felt easier… in many ways”
Amanda has a great style of music, she continues to deliver hit after hit. Check out Miss the way you missed me below!
